Asik has no offensive game and his defensive abilities are limited to the paint.
Like the articale suggests when the Rockets play teams who have jump shooters he is useless.
Pairing him with Davis at the expense of Anderson would be a bad idea and we would potentially face the same issues.
I think that trade, partly, would be cutting off our nose to spite our face.
We'd be losing something we desperately need (3pt shooting) for something we also desperately need, and we'd be helping a division opponent to boot. If he's requesting a trade and they won't play him, then perhaps they could settle for less. And don't fool yourselves, giving up Anderson means a hell of a lot more to us than losing Asik means to them.
And no, I don't think Morrow can do what Anderson does. We'd be sacrificing a player that has proven that he plays great next to a traditional defensive big for...a traditional defensive big.
